Netflix has successfully forayed into the African market, and for the past few years, they have given us interesting stories from across the continent. The Fatal Seduction is a South African Netflix Original that speaks about desires and infidelity amidst corruption and crimes against women and children in the country. Created by Steven Pillemer, this seven-episodic first volume of the show has caught the attention of viewers not just because of the steamy scenes but also because of the attention it draws to pertinent issues that plague that nation.
The Fatal Seduction begins with Nandi, the lead protagonist, being taken into police custody for a crime unknown, but there is blood everywhere inside her fancy home, and there is a murder weapon.
